In order to estimate the mean amount of time computer users spend on the internet each month, how many computer users must be su

rveyed in order to be 95% confident that your sample mean is within 12 minutes of the population mean? Assume that the standard deviation of the population of monthly time spent on the internet is 218 min. The minimum sample size required is_______computer users. (Round UP to the nearest whole number.)
Mathematics
1 answer:
Alex_Xolod [135]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

The minimum sample size  'n' = 1267.78

Step-by-step explanation:

<u><em>Step:-1</em></u>

Given that the sample mean is within 12 minutes

Given that the standard deviation of the Population(σ) = 218

Level of significance = 0.05

Critical value (Z₀.₀₅) = 1.96

<u><em>Step(ii)</em></u>:-

The estimated error is defined by

                         E = \frac{Z_{0.05}S.D }{\sqrt{n} }

                        12 = \frac{1.96 X 218}{\sqrt{n} }

                        \sqrt{n} = \frac{1.96 X 218}{12}

                       √n   = 35.606

squaring on both sides, we get

                        n = 1267.78

<u><em>Final answer:-</em></u>

The minimum sample size  'n' = 1267.78

What is the value of the expression when s=2 and t=1.5 -3|5-s3|+3t​
Anuta_ua [19.1K]

Answer:

-4.5

General Formulas and Concepts:

<u>Pre-Algebra</u>

Order of Operations: BPEMDAS

  1. Brackets
  2. Parenthesis
  3. Exponents
  4. Multiplication
  5. Division
  6. Addition
  7. Subtraction
  • Left to Right<u> </u>

<u>Algebra I</u>

  • |Absolute Value| - makes any negative number positive

Step-by-step explanation:

<u>Step 1: Define</u>

-3|5 - s³| + 3t

s = 2

t = 1.5

<u>Step 2: Evaluate</u>

  1. Substitute in variables:                                                                                     -3|5 - 2³| + 3(1.5)
  2. |Absolute Value| Exponents:                                                                            -3|5 - 8| + 3(1.5)
  3. |Absolute Value| Subtract:                                                                               -3|-3| + 3(1.5)
  4. Absolute Value:                                                                                                -3(3) + 3(1.5)
  5. Multiply:                                                                                                             -9 + 4.5
  6. Add:                                                                                                                   -4.5
